Issues: Whether the adjudication order was vitiated for non-service of the show-cause notice and denial of hearing, and whether the matter required remand for fresh adjudication.
Analysis: The notice was not served at the appellant's current address and the proceedings were taken to conclusion without affording an effective opportunity of hearing. The record indicated that the show-cause notice had been returned undelivered, and affixation did not cure the defect in service in the circumstances. The foreign exchange authority's later communication did not decide the merits of the alleged contravention, but only declined acceptance of alternative documents after the adjudication order had already been passed. In these circumstances, the adjudication stood contrary to the principles of natural justice, and the proper course was to set aside the order and remit the matter for a fresh decision after hearing the appellant.
Conclusion: The adjudication order was quashed and the matter was remanded for fresh adjudication after giving the appellant an opportunity of hearing.
